Introducing Four Suit Spider Solitaire
The most challenging version of the classic Spider Solitaire game. You must arrange cards from all four suits into complete sequences from King to Ace. With countless possible arrangements, each game presents a unique puzzle, testing logic, patience, and strategy.
Game Objective
Create complete sequences of cards in descending order of suit. When a sequence from King to Ace is completed, it is automatically removed from the table.

How to Play Four Suit Spider Solitaire
The game uses two standard decks of cards, totaling 104 cards.The cards are arranged into ten columns. Only the top card of each column is displayed at the start.
Basic Rules of the Game
- Move cards between columns if they are in descending order.
- Cards of the same suit can be moved together, making arrangement easier.
Dealing New Cards
- When there are no safe moves left, players can deal a new row of cards from the deck.
- Each column will have one card added, creating new opportunities and challenges.

Card Clearing Strategy
Unlike the simpler Spider Solitaire modes, the four suit version requires careful planning.Every move can affect future choices, so players should think ahead a few steps.
Focus on Revealing Hidden Cards
- Revealing face-down cards should be prioritized.
- More visible cards will provide more moves and improve the chances of forming complete sets.
Building Sets of Cards of the Same Suit
- Whenever possible, create sets of cards of the same suit
- These card sequences are easier to move and are essential for completing the game effectively.
